Transaction

a58615fc7d5cc741c4e77dba7116c7aa76bf6ba9af2ef2da005b4f09e481eff6
351,896 confirmations
Timestamp
1562062562
Block583,439
Fee21,638 sats
Fee rate62 sats/vB
view on mempool.space

Inputs & Outputs